IPB

Здравствуйте, гость ( Вход | Регистрация )

 
Ответить в эту темуОткрыть новую тему
> MOUS_OVER и MOUS_OUT
lalo75
сообщение 25.03.2012 - 16:19
Сообщение #1


Участник
**

Группа: Пользователь
Сообщений: 144
Регистрация: 2.09.2009
Пользователь №: 9457



Задача проста: анимация при наведении проигрывается с одного кадра (nim), а при отведении курсора - далее с другого (nim1). Проблема в том что так как и MOUS_OVER и MOUS_OUT назначены на один мувик, он не успевает проиграться. Получается что до конца ни одно движение на происходит. Вопрос такой: как сделать правлиьно чтобы при наведении на мувик анимация дошла до нужного места и остановилась, а при отведении пошла дальше? Вот мой код:
Код
lkl.addEventListener(MouseEvent.MOUSE_OVER, nim);
function nim(e:MouseEvent):void
{
lkl.gotoAndPlay ("nim");
}
lkl.addEventListener(MouseEvent.MOUSE_OUT, nim1);
function nim1(e:MouseEvent)
{
lkl.gotoAndPlay ("nim1");
}

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
HaWK
сообщение 25.03.2012 - 16:48
Сообщение #2


Глаз - алмаз
*****

Группа: Модераторы
Сообщений: 1098
Регистрация: 12.03.2008
Пользователь №: 4145



lalo75, давай исходник :-)


--------------------
- Доктор, мне кажется, я свихнулся на этих компьютерах, что вы мне порекомендуете?
- Съешьте этих мягких французских булочек, да выпейте чаю.
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ения
lalo75
сообщение 26.03.2012 - 13:04
Сообщение #3


Участник
**

Группа: Пользователь
Сообщений: 144
Регистрация: 2.09.2009
Пользователь №: 9457



Цитата(HaWK @ 25.03.2012 - 16:48) *
lalo75, давай исходник :-)

Уже разобрался. Все правлильно было в коде. Просто невнимательно мувик расположил. Спасибо
Вернуться в начало страницы
 
+Ответить с цитированием данного сообщения

Ответить в эту темуОткрыть новую тему
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 



- Текстовая версия Сейчас: 4.10.2012 - 06:06